Description - The perfect indoor & outdoor tile! These tiles are the perfect flooring option for any outdoor patio, deck, or basement floor. Easy to install and maintain, these interlocking modular tiles are backed by a 10-year warranty.
Specs -
Material Constructed of high quality EVA (Ethylene-vinyl Acetate)
Color Assorted
Size 12"x12"
Thickness Approx. 5/8"
Weight per tile Approx. 1lb
Made in USA Yes
Application Indoor/Outdoor
Slip-resistant Yes
DIY-Friendly Yes
UV Stable Yes
Warranty 10-year
Mold & mildew resistant. Yes
Recommended Uses - ProFlow Drainage Tiles are truly built to be a multi-use durable floor tile. These tiles are most commonly used as outdoor patio tiles however they have also been used successfully as a flooring option in indoor patios, around pools, locker rooms, boats, laundry rooms, kennels, showers, and work stations.

Rugged Grip-Loc Tiles are easy to install. Installation of these floor tiles typically includes:
  • Clean your subfloor so that it is free of all dirt, dust, grease, or other foreign material.
  • When installing the Grip-Loc tiles, we recommend starting in the front left corner of the room and working your way out from there.
  • Make sure the female side (loops) of the tile is facing away from the wall.
  • After filling the left wall with tiles and the adjacent wall, proceed to fill the rest of the room with whole tiles.
  • When you come up to a wall or object, don’t worry. Just measure the area and cut the tiles with a tile cutter or a power saw with a fine-toothed blade and put the trimmed tiles into place.
  • When trimming the tiles into place, make sure you leave about a 3/4” space between the tiles and the wall or obstruction.
  • Once the tiles are in place, you can then snap in the edge pieces, if you purchased them.

I’m renting a house with a backyard With no grass, can I use these to make a path so I don’t wind up covered in mud?
Aja Perrin
We recommend installing our ProFlow Drainage Tiles over a hard, flat surface such as concrete, asphalt, or wood decking. If you place these directly on the ground, they may not stay interlocked very well, and the sand/mud would come through the vents in the tiles. However, customers have used these tiles as paths with success. You could consider our rubber pavers for your use as well since those can be laid directly on the ground and do not have vents so you won't have any such issues with them.
